#d44cf0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d44cf0 is composed of 83.1% red, 29.8%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.7% cyan, 68.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 289.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 62%. #d44cf0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ff98ff with #a900e1.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#d44cf0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d44cf0 has RGB values of R:212, G:76,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.68,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 13913328.

Shades and Tints of #d44cf0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020002 is the darkest color, while #fbeffe is the lightest one.
